Introducing STS Impact Windows
STS Impact Windows is a leading provider of premium hurricane-resistant french doors throughout Boca Raton, Florida and nearby communities. Storm-proof french doors embody the ideal https://ammarxbkq228866.bloguetechno.com/upgrade-your-living-space-with-impact-french-doors-in-boca-raton-76587916